// Bounce processor for the Mistlewood mail pipeline.
// Hard bounces suppress the recipient immediately; soft bounces
// are retried with backoff until the cap is hit, then escalated
// to the support queue. If a customer asks why mail stopped,
// check the suppression list first. Retry cadence and escalation
// cutoffs are controlled by the constants defined below.

constants for yaduf-fahag:
BUDGETS = {
    "kelix": 528,
    "briwyn": 734,
}

MEMO — Finance Team

Quick heads-up on the Brightvale reseller programme. Margins for tier-two partners are shifting next quarter, and we'll need the rebate accruals updated before close. Nothing dramatic, but Petra wants the forecasts to reflect the new discount bands early. Please flag any partners sitting near the threshold. Full context below, so keep this one within the team.

confidential, kahog-bawif: The northern region missed its Pramir quota by 20.0 percent last quarter. Casaxek Freight plans to lower the Fraion list price by 41.5 percent in December. The finance team signed off on a budget of $236.4 million for Project Druius. The renewal with Fenysix Partners closes at $91.3 million a year, 2.1 percent below the last contract.

## Session-token refresh bug (Quillgate)

Symptom: users on Quillgate get logged out mid-session. Root cause: refresh job writes the new token before invalidating the old one, so the gateway caches a stale pair.

Quick fix: restart the `tokensmith` worker, then flush the session cache via the admin panel. Do NOT bounce the gateway itself — that drops active uploads.

Verify by querying the sessions table directly. Connect to the auth store with the following connection string.

warehouse DSN: mssql://gorael_svc:CSAOPkf@db-5d7b.qorveldata.example:5432/novix

## TICKET: Fan-out stuck in staging config

Stormline's weather-alert fan-out in prod is pointing at the staging broker. Alerts for the Halverton region queued but never dispatched — 40k messages backed up. Root cause: the env file shipped with FANOUT_BROKER_URL unset, so it fell back to defaults. Fix for next release: set FANOUT_BROKER_URL to the prod broker and bump FANOUT_WORKERS to 12. The broker also now requires an auth token, so after the URL line, add that secret on the next line.

secret setting of tadup-fafof: COURIER_KEY13=e04295166840c